## Step 4: Autocomplete Widget Cutover

Replace the legacy Dovetail address autocomplete with the Kestrelform widget. Security notes: the new widget never sends keystrokes off-device until three characters are typed, suggestions are served from our own Plover gazetteer rather than a third party, and responses are signed. Audit the CSP changes in `widget.conf` — only the gazetteer origin should be allowed. The gazetteer sync job must be able to reach the regional replica, so configure it with the connection string below.

primary connection of kaduf-fafop = cockroachdb://kasion_svc:BV@db-2869.urlaqcorp.internal:5432/oliix

Pedalsort, our bike-share rebalancing tool, recomputes station targets every 15 minutes. If trucks report stale assignments, first confirm the solver pod is healthy and the demand feed timestamp is under 20 minutes old. Restart the solver only after snapshotting its state volume; otherwise assignments reshuffle mid-route. Before escalating, attach the current deployment's trace token, which appears just below.

trace token, bawep-fahof: htk6_262092

## Ownership — N+1 Query Fix (Quillbase API)

This section covers the GraphQL N+1 remediation in the Quillbase catalog service. The fix introduces a batched dataloader for the `variants` and `pricing` resolvers; per-row fetches are now disallowed by lint rule QB-17. Contractors should not modify loader batch sizes without review, as they're tuned against production traffic. All changes to this module route through the code owner identified below.

signatory, yajeg-baguf: Oliwyn Drudor Wenius